Treatment Resistant Depression

Various modalities of treatment can be useful for patients experiencing Treatment Resistant Depression (TRD). Those offered at Greater Houston Psychiatric Associates include SPRAVATO®/esketamine intranasal spray, medication management, intensive outpatient therapy, and if indicated, Electroconvulsive Therapy (ECT) may be provided by one of our physicians at a local behavioral health hospital. All of these FDA approved methods for TRD require a consultation with one of our qualified providers to appropriately determine efficacy. These TRD methods are utilized in addition to, and do not replace, the use of oral medications and psychotherapy.

Spravato / esktamine Nasal Spray

Greater Houston Psychiatric Associates is a certified SPRAVATO® REMS treatment center. Spravato / esketamine Nasal Spray is a treatment that involves the administration of Spravato/esketamine by nasal spray under the direct supervision of a trained mental health care provider followed by a 2 hour monitoring period in a healthcare setting. This required monitoring is part of the Spravato REMS program due to the potential serious side effects including sedation, possible dissociation and misuse of abuse.

Electroconvulsive Therapy (ECT)

Electroconvulsive Therapy (ECT) is a procedure performed under general anesthesia in which small electrical currents are passed through the brain, intentionally triggering a brief seizure. ECT seems to cause changes in the brain chemistry that can improve symptoms of certain mental health conditions. In addition to the indication of Treatment Resistant Depression (TRD), ECT can also improve symptoms of severe depression in major depressive disorder and bipolar disorder, mania, catatonia, schizophrenia and agitation / aggression in people with dementia.
